rdx4 homozygotes hatch, but the sluggish, slow-growing larvae seldom survive beyond the first instar.
Germline clones (lacking both maternal and zygotic rdx) of rdx4 yield embryos that develop and hatch normally.

Based on embryonic and larval lethality, the following rdx alleles can be ranked from strongest to weakest as follows: rdx5 > rdx6 > rdx4 = rdx1.
